If you went searching online for an inflatable support pillow, I’m sure you would expect to find countless listings available. Well, that’s what you would think. Artoon’s Mike Calder had exactly that moment when he wanted to find an inflatable pillow that he could take on long flights with him. After searching online for a while, Mike realised that this was an untapped market and set about creating the Air Support Pillow.
Similar to the foam contoured pillow, the Air Support Pillows main advantage is that it is one compact little item. The pillows come with their own hand pump so that you can easily inflate the pillow when you need it. Likewise, they’re easy to deflate and to pack away once the flight is over!
The pillows are ergonomically designed to promote maximum neck support and the comfort of the pillows can be adjusted easily by simply inflating and deflating the pillows to suit the individual.
The pillows are available in two sizes, a mid size pillow (36 x 34 x 13cm) and a large size pillow (57 x 34 x 13cm) and comes in two colours, grey and charcoal. With a recommended retail price of only $20, they’re an ideal item to take with you on flights, camping or anywhere where you may need some temporary support.
Mike is also looking to develop a kids range of pillows which will feature some favourite licensed characters – watch this space in the meantime!
